While the remote control seems to be getting all the press these days, the virtual console was initially upset the system apart from all the others. It has the ability to allow you to play games from all of the other previous Nintendo gaming systems. While the other gaming systems will lie you play games on older versions of that system, you cannot play games from systems that are completely different. This is what makes the virtual console so unique in that all of the Nintendo gaming systems are completely different design, yet you can play all their games on the Nintendo Wii.

The hardware on the Wii system is about as good as it gets. You are treated to a DVD drive, 512 MB of internal memory, two USB ports, GameCube ports, but one of the main features built into the hardware is WiiConnect24. This allows the system to constantly receive updates and game content regardless of the fact if you are actually playing games or not. NBC continues to have a winner in 30 Rock, it only trails The Office in rankings. The fourth season has just started and has proven to be just as good as previous seasons. Season 1 through 3 are available on DVD and should be part of your collection.

The first season shows what good writing and good characters can do when they get a chance to develop. The show is about a television show on NBC, shot on set at 30 Rockefeller Plaza. Tina Fey, who created the show and helps write the Emmy winning sitcom, plays Liz Lemon. She is a workaholic, with minimal social skills, and as head writer for the show inside a show, is in charge of keeping the writers and actors in line.

Alec Baldwin plays the boss, he just likes to do the business not the problems so that's where Tina Fey's character Liz comes in, to take care of the issues. She has to handle the writers as well as the actors as they are all problem children.

The largest part of the 30 Rock's TV show is given to Tracy Morgan, from SNL. He plays Tracy Jordan, a movie star now in a TV role, who doesn't function normally and causes lots of probems so he has to be supervised. Most of the characters who play actors on the show are weird like him and need constant oversight.

The Wii System is a seventh-generation console and a primary competitor of Microsoft's Xbox 360 and Sony's PlayStation 3 in the market. Last year it has conquered the market, was first and actually received great support from people, particularly from parents. It got higher sales than its other aforementioned competitors. According to the NPD Group, the Wii sold more units in the United States than the Xbox 360 and PlayStation 3 in the first half of this year. Mastering the Nunchuck Controller

by Anthony Kunningham

The Wii Remote Controller has an attachment known as the Wii Nunchuk Controller that has the same feature which is the motion-sensing capability. It serves as the secondary control device which complements the main control device and you can use both devices simultaneously.

When the two controllers are connected with each other, it looks similar with the Nunchaku, hence the name of Nunchuk was derived. The Nunchaku is the Kobudos traditional weapon which has two sticks connected at their ends with a short chain or rope wherein the chain is 3.5 to 4 feet long.

Probably you are wondering if you can use the two controllers simultaneously at the same time since they are attached to each other. Definitely you can because the Nunchuk was designed to be well-matched with the Wii remote. The Nunchuk works dependently with the Wii Remote therefore make sure you plug the secondary controller to its main controller.

The controller has a cord length which is long enough so that if you held your hands apart while playing your favorite video game, you could easily manipulate your characters without difficulty. It allows you to move freely and simultaneously and not limiting your moves in a small area.
